Why Crowdfunding Is the Best Market Entry Strategy for Korea in 2025
As global brands eye Asia for expansion, South Korea has emerged as a dynamic, trend-driven market with immense potential. In 2025, one of the most effective and low-risk ways for foreign brands to enter the Korean market is through crowdfunding, particularly on platforms like Wadiz, Korea’s largest and most influential crowdfunding platform.
In this blog, we explore why crowdfunding is uniquely positioned as the best entry strategy for Korea and what brands need to know to make the most of this opportunity.
What Is Crowdfunding?
Crowdfunding is a method of raising capital and testing the market by collecting pre-orders from real consumers. Rather than relying on traditional wholesale or retail routes, brands present their product story directly to end-users, often before mass production begins. This model allows for market validation, buzz generation, and community-building all at once.
In Korea, platforms like Wadiz have evolved crowdfunding into a mainstream channel for product discovery, innovation, and even trend creation.
Why Korea Is Ideal for Crowdfunding in 2025
Korea offers a uniquely fertile environment for crowdfunding due to:
Digitally Native Consumers: High smartphone penetration and e-commerce adoption make Korean consumers highly responsive to online-first campaigns.
Trend Sensitivity: Consumers in Korea are early adopters, always on the lookout for innovative, niche, or global products that signal individuality and modernity.
Emotional Branding: Storytelling-driven campaigns resonate deeply with Korean shoppers, and crowdfunding offers the perfect format for narrative-led marketing.
Retail Chain Reaction: A successful crowdfunding campaign in Korea often becomes a launchpad into offline retail and e-commerce marketplaces.
Key Advantages of Crowdfunding for Market Entry
1. Market Validation Before Commitment
Test your product’s appeal before investing heavily in inventory, localization, or distribution. This approach significantly reduces financial and operational risks.
2. Pre-Sales & Cash Flow
By securing pre-orders through crowdfunding, brands can fund production and fulfillment with minimal upfront capital.
3. Real-Time Consumer Feedback
Campaigns generate instant feedback from Korean users, allowing brands to tweak pricing, packaging, or messaging for optimal market fit.
4. Local Brand Awareness
Campaign visibility on platforms like Wadiz can lead to organic PR, influencer interest, and broader community engagement.
5. Entry Point to Distribution & Retail
Many Wadiz-backed brands transition into long-term retail partnerships, leveraging their crowdfunding success as proof of demand.
What to Consider
Crowdfunding in Korea isn’t a plug-and-play solution. Brands must:
Localize their messaging (not just translate it)
Create visually compelling campaigns
Plan for logistics, customer support, and fulfillment in Korea
Ideally, work with a local partner experienced in Korean crowdfunding and retail
